## Deployment

Rotabin is our internal secrets-rotation utility, and the support team deploys it rather than the owning squad, so read this carefully. Deploy to the Quillmere staging vault first and confirm one full rotation cycle completes before promoting. Rotabin refuses to start if its lease duration exceeds the vault's maximum, which is the most common support ticket. Once the staging cycle is green, apply the production values shown below.

service settings:
HOLMIR_PIN=8453
HOLMIR_METRICS_HOST=metrics.holmir.qorvelsys.internal
HOLMIR_LOG_LEVEL=error
HOLMIR_TENANT=belax

**Q: Why is Proselint-Q blocking my docs PR over heading levels?**

Short version: the linter enforces the Hollowmere style guide, and skipped heading levels break our sidebar generator. It's strict on purpose — we got burned by a mangled release-notes page last quarter. You can suppress a rule inline with a justification comment, but reviewers will ask why. Rule requests and false-positive reports get triaged every Thursday, so send them before the sync.

alerts address for kafof-bagag: kasael@olvarqdyn.corp

### Step 4 — Configure tailstream

Before cutting the release, verify the `tailstream` CLI can attach to the Orvane staging log bus. Run `tailstream check --env staging` and confirm all three shards report healthy. The CLI refuses to attach unless its deploy credential matches the current rotation window, so do this before the freeze. The current deploy key is below.

release key, taduf-yajef: bky13_uGiieNoy5KKUY

## Artifact Signing — SDK Parity Notes (Weekly Sync)

Kestrel SDK for Android reached parity with the Swift client this sprint: offline queueing, batched telemetry, and retry semantics now match. Both SDKs ship as signed artifacts from the same pipeline. Remaining gap: background sync throttling, targeted next sprint. Verify both release bundles before tagging. Both artifacts validate against the shared signing key below.

signing key of kawig-fafog = bky19_6Fypv1qws7J8qJtaYjX